ref-manual: Updated the S variable description.

Fixes [YOCTO #8542]

I updated the description with a new example specific to Git.
When you use Git, you have to specifically set the S directory
for things to work.

This next example assumes Git, which means the default
directory is <filename>${WORKDIR}/git</filename>.
Consequently, you must explicitly set
<filename>S</filename> so the source can be located:
<literallayout class='monospaced'>
SRC_URI = "git://path/to/repo.git"
S = "${WORKDIR}/git"
